WebMar 20, 2024 · The most commonly used nest is that of the Red-tailed Hawk. Barred Owls often use natural cavities in trees, about 20 to 40 feet high. They may also use stick platform nests built by other animals (including hawks, crows, ravens, and squirrels), as well as human-made nest boxes. Barred owl house. Photo by Michael Kralik. WebApr 11, 2024 · The height of the nest varies greatly depending on the hummingbird species and what suitable nesting locations are available. Hummingbirds typically build their nests 3-60 feet above the ground, and the nest may be located up to a half-mile away from preferred food sources if no closer sites are suitable. WebWhy Squirrel Nests Are High. In order to conserve body heat during the coldest part of the year, squirrels build their nests in high trees. This is done by using holes in trees or openings made by other animals, like woodpeckers. When using an existing hole, squirrels often line it with similar materials. There are many reasons why bald eagles build nests on top of trees/tall structures: 1. Protection from predators. Bald eagles build their nests in the tallest trees they can find. The higher up they are, the harder it is for predators to attack them from below. Protects them from predators such as ... life in han dynastyWebOct 3, 2024 · The world record for Bald Eagle Nest is twenty feet deep, 9.5 feet wide, and was as heavy as three tons. The nest was found in Florida. Bald Eagles are known to build the largest nests in North America.
